Plot Analysis Summary

A traveling circus faces financial ruin, internal betrayal, and a devastating fire, ultimately surviving through troupe unity and quick adaptation.

Story Structure — 4 Plot Phases

Circus in Crisis

Mary inherits a struggling circus plagued by heavy rains and financial debt. Foltz threatens a strike, while Mary and Bud secretly plan their future together.

Deception and Desperation

A country club party backfires, exposing the troupe's poverty to wealthy investors. Despite a temporary financial rescue, Dalton betrays Mary by seizing control.

Rebellion and Restructuring

Smiley intervenes to destroy Dalton's contract and fires the conspirators. The troupe quickly adapts, assigning new roles to keep the show alive.

Fire and Flight

Dalton incites a violent riot that accidentally ignites the big top. Smiley rescues Mary, and the surviving members escape into the pouring rain.

Story Breakdown

Young Mary Rainey takes the reins of her deceased father's failing circus. With the help of the Inimitable Smiley Johnson, she hopes to bring fortune back to her ragtag band of ragged shoeleather performers.

Directed by

Frank Capra
